Rising American track star Jenny Barringer returned for her final season of cross country at the University of Colorado this fall instead of signing a professional contract over the summer.

She had a huge breakthrough season on the track, winning a pair of NCAA titles, setting six NCAA records and breaking her own American record in the 3,000m steeplechase (9:12.50) while finishing fifth in the world championships.
